How High-Velocity Air Mover Drying Works

Our team follows a meticulous process to ensure that every water damage situation is handled with care and expertise. We understand that every minute counts, and that’s why we work efficiently to get the job done right the first time. By using the right equipment and techniques, we can dry your property faster and more effectively than ever before.

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

We begin by assessing the extent of the damage and creating a customized plan to address your specific needs. Our team will identify the affected areas, find out the best course of action, and provide you with a detailed estimate of the work to be done.

Step 2: Equipment Setup and Activation

We’ll set up our high-velocity air movers, which are designed to blow air at speeds of up to 2,500 CFM, accelerating the evaporation process and speeding up the drying time. Our equipment is specifically designed for water damage restoration and is carefully calibrated to ensure best performance.

Step 3: Monitoring and Adjustments

Our team will continuously monitor the drying process, making adjustments as needed to ensure that your property is drying at the best rate. We’ll also check for any signs of mold or bacteria growth and take prompt action to prevent further damage.

Step 4: Final Inspection and Clearance

Once the drying process is complete, we’ll conduct a thorough inspection to ensure that your property is safe and secure. We’ll also provide you with a final report detailing the work that was done and any recommendations for future maintenance.

High-Velocity Air Mover Drying v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ill (less than 1 gallon) Yes No DIY methods can handle small spills quickly and efficiently.
Water damage in a small area (less than 100 sq. Ft.) Yes No DIY methods can handle small areas quickly and effectively.
Water damage in a large area (over 100 sq. Ft.) No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are needed to handle large areas efficiently.
Visible signs of mold or mildew No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are needed to safely and effectively remove mold and mildew.
Water damage in a commercial property No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are needed to handle large commercial properties efficiently.
Water damage in a sensitive or historic property No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are needed to handle sensitive or historic properties with care and precision.

High-Velocity Air Mover Drying Cost in Hampton, GA

The cost of High-Velocity Air Mover Drying in Hampton, GA,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here’s a rough estimate of what you can expect to pay: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Planning $100-$500 The complexity of the damage and the size of the affected area.
Equipment Setup and Activation $500-$2,000 The type and number of equipment needed, as well as the duration of the drying process.
Monitoring and Adjustments $200-$1,000 The frequency and duration of monitoring and adjustments.
Final Inspection and Clearance $100-$500 The complexity of the damage and the size of the affected area.
More Services (mold remediation, carpet cleaning, etc.) $500-$5,000 The type and extent of the more services needed.

Keep in mind that these estimates are rough and can vary depending on the specifics of your situation. Our team will provide you with a detailed estimate after assessing the damage and creating a customized plan.
